In this role you will be responsible for maximizing the operational availability of all building mechanicalservices including boilers, air handling units, Steam system, Mechanical ventilation and the major Trend Building Management System.
As such you will be required to become an Authorized Person in order to issue associated permit to works etc.
and supervise works carried out by in house staff, contractors, and specialist engineers as well ensuring value for money on orders raised.
The ideal candidate will be mechanically qualified, have a proven track record in building services and have been in a senior role such as supervisor or team leader.
